Create an Engaging Website

Your law firm’s website is often the first point of contact for potential clients. It should be visually appealing, user-friendly, and packed with valuable content. Key elements to consider include:

  • Clear and concise information about your practice areas and specialties.
  • Attorney profiles that highlight your team’s expertise and credentials.
  • A blog featuring informative articles, case studies, and legal insights.
  • Contact information and easy-to-use contact forms.
  • Client testimonials and case results to build trust.

Leverage Pay-Per-Click (PPC) Advertising

PPC advertising, such as Google Ads, allows you to target specific keywords and display your law firm’s ads to potential clients. With a well-structured PPC campaign, you can attract immediate attention and drive traffic to your website. Ensure your ad copy is compelling and relevant to your target audience.

Many potential clients search for local legal services online. Ensure your law firm’s website is optimized for local SEO by:

  • Claiming your Google My Business listing and providing accurate contact information.
  • Encouraging clients to leave reviews on platforms like Google and Yelp.
  • Creating location-specific content and landing pages.
  • Consistently updating your contact information and business hours.

Networking and Referral Relationships

Building strong relationships with other attorneys, professionals, and referral sources can be a valuable source of clients. Attend industry events, join bar associations, and participate in local business groups. Personal connections and referrals often lead to high-quality clients.

Online Reviews and Reputation Management

Positive online reviews can significantly influence potential clients’ decisions. Encourage satisfied clients to leave reviews on platforms like Google My Business and Yelp. Monitor and manage your online reputation to address any negative feedback promptly says marketing specialist from Kangaroo.

Public Relations and Media Outreach

Consider reaching out to local media outlets to provide expert commentary on legal matters. This can establish you as a thought leader in your field and generate valuable exposure for your law firm. Additionally, writing articles or guest posts for reputable legal publications can enhance your reputation.

Listing your law firm in legal directories and online listing services can help improve your online visibility. Platforms like Avvo, FindLaw, and Justia are popular choices among attorneys and potential clients seeking legal services.
